Subject: Handover — Fabrikit on-call

Hey! Quick handover notes. Fabrikit (our test-data factory lib) had a flaky seed generator this week — if builds fail on the Norwick suite, just bump the seed cache and rerun. Docs live on the Lantermill wiki under "Fabrikit basics," which new folks should skim first. Nothing else burning. If anything weird pops up overnight, ping the library owner directly.

billing contact of bafog-bawip = fraael@lumicworks.corp

**Q: What does the bounce processor actually do?**

The Marlet bounce processor consumes provider callbacks, classifies each bounce as hard or soft, and suppresses hard-bounced addresses from future sends. Soft bounces get retried with backoff; after five failures they're suppressed too. Suppression lists sync hourly. If classification looks wrong, check the parser rules first. Rule definitions and override steps live on the internal page below.

runbook for tagug-hafog: https://jira.lumiclabs.internal/projects/pages/pages/9773c0d8

### Runbook: Liftline Dispatch Simulator

Reviewers validating simulation changes must run Liftline against the Bramford building profile with `LIFTLINE_CARS=6` and `LIFTLINE_SEED` pinned, so runs are reproducible. Divergent dispatch decisions between runs indicate nondeterminism — reject the change. The simulator also reports results to the Bramford metrics collector, which requires an access credential on the following env-file line.

secret setting of fawig-tawip: RELAY_SECRET3=e04